1

我认为Jongo是通过使用 Jackson 管道有效地将 POJO 转换为相应的 BSON 来实现的,从而绕过任何中介,例如DBObject. 但是,它依赖于 Jackson 2.x(现在是 FasterXML),我无法从 Jackson 1.9.x 升级,所以我似乎不能使用 Jongo。

所以,我正在使用标准的 Java mongo 驱动程序,这需要我将 POJO 映射到相应的 DBObject (请参阅Efficient POJO mapping to/from Java Mongo DBObject using Jackson),我想它由驱动程序编组到 BSON 缓冲区在被发送到 Mongo 服务器进程之前的某个时间点。

我的问题是——我可以自己准备 BSON 缓冲区并将其交给驱动程序吗?

4

0 回答 0